The Trump administration is asking Congress for more than $11 billion in additional agricultural assistance as part of a broader emergency supplemental spending package tied to military operations involving Iran. The proposal includes roughly $10 billion in direct economic assistance for crop producers and another $1.1 billion in disaster relief for farmers impacted by severe weather. The funding would be part of an estimated $80 billion national security package.
